  Melissa Schafer

Melissa Schafer

Player Profile

Class:
Senior

Hometown:
Colorado Springs, Colo.

High School:
Liberty HS

Height:
5-1

Event:
BB, FX

Club Team:
Stars National Gymnastics

CAL STATE FULLERTON
JUNIOR (2007): Competed all 11 meets on floor and three meets on beam... ranked second on the team with a 9.564 average on floor, scoring 9.70 or better five times... set a career high with a 9.775 in a dual meet against UC Davis on Feb. 9... honored with a Western Athletic Conference academic excellence award (50 percent meet participation, upperclass status and at least a 3.0 grade point average).

SOPHOMORE (2006): Competed in all 11 meets for the Titans on floor exercise, posting a 9.625 average on the season to lead the team... also competed vault once and beam twice... selected as an individual alternate for the 2006 NCAA Regional Championships on floor exercise... scored 9.70 or better on floor four times, including setting and tying a career high of 9.75 at Sacramento State and again against California.

FRESHMAN (2005): Competed in six regular season meets for the Titans on vault, beam, and floor exercise... set a career-high on vault with a 9.60 three times... set a career-high on beam with a 9.325 against Boise State (Jan. 28)... competed on floor six times, scoring a career-high 9.70 in a four-way meet at UCLA (Jan. 23).

CLUB CAREER
Competed for Stars National Gymnastics Village in Colorado Springs... Level 9 state champ and regional vault champ in 2001... Colorado Gymnast of the Year in 2003... 2003 high school state champ on floor, vault, beam, and all-around.

PERSONAL
Born Nov. 2, 1985... parents are Mary and Clint... has three younger brothers (Rob, Chris, and Kyle), and an older sister (Michelle)... gained principal's honor roll and was a member of the National Honor Society in high school... undeclared major at Cal State Fullerton.
